There's a pre-emptive strike against cancer for Oklahoma women. Governor Brad Henry has signed into law a fund to pay for cervical and breast cancer screenings for women eligible for Medicaid.

Oklahoma was the only state that had not completed all of the steps required to provide the service. Oklahoma ranks 14th in the nation for the number of cancer deaths.

More than 2,700 Oklahoma women each year are diagnosed with breast or cervical cancer.
